- Title
Monotonicity and Liouville type theorems of solutions to fully nonlinear fractional problems in the half space.
- Authors
Cheng, Tingzhi; Xu, Xianghui
- Abstract
This paper mainly deals with the monotonicity and Liouville type theorems of nonnegative solutions for a class of fully nonlinear fractional equations in half-space. Compared with serial works in [9,14,20], the restrictions on the monotonicity of nonlinear terms and the decay assumption on solutions are not necessary here. Moreover, the monotonicity result of nonnegative bounded solutions for corresponding cooperative systems is also derived. Specifically, we establish some new types of maximum principles for fully nonlinear fractional equations and systems in unbounded domains, which will play crucial roles in carrying on the method of moving planes.
